About Me
I am a visual storyteller specializing in documentary filmmaking at UC Berkeley’s Graduate School of Journalism.
​
Before attending graduate school, I worked at Kikim Media on projects including The Botany of Desire and In Defense of Food. I was a Creative Executive at Scott Budnick’s One Community, a film fund focusing on social change, where I worked on feature films including Just Mercy. My photos have been published in The New York Times and SF Chronicle.
